This job is responsible for providing cath lab nursing care of
adult patient populations undergoing cardiac procedures in the cath
lab to include inpatient, outpatient and emergent.Work is performed
under standards of safety and care that provide
instruction/guidance for taking care of issues and patient needs in
the absence of a physician. Requires the use of judgment and
critical thinking skills in making decisions regarding patient care
(within the scope of practice), including knowledge and integration
of available standards, resources and data, and in the efficient
utilization of staff/resources. Work involves continuous contact
with physicians, patients, patient families, community agencies,
patient care staff and management. An incumbent is accountable for
the quality of care provided to patients, and has the authority to
direct care, provide education, seek resources at the
unit/department level, and delegate appropriate tasks.
Essential Duties:
Provides care for patients undergoing a cardiac procedure including
prep/admission, education of both patient and their family and post
procedure care.
Administers and maintains sedation and analgesia by order of the
physician. Assesses, diagnoses, and intervenes in the event of
complications. Monitors and assesses the patient receiving the
sedation and analgesia throughout diagnostic and therapeutic
cardiac procedures.
Provides on-call coverage for cath lab at designated hospital and
responds within 30 minutes of call.

Qualifications Education/Experience:
Graduation from an accredited school of nursing, BSN preferred
One year of related work experience in an acute care setting is
preferred.
If assigned to the Procedure area - previous cardiac cath Lab
experience or a minimum of two years experience within the past
three years in an acute care setting, i.e., ICU, PCU, PACU ER.
Intra-Aortic Balloon Pump experience preferred.
Successful completion of department orientation.
License/Certification:
Current licensure as a Registered Nurse issued by the Washington
State Board of Nursing.
Current American Heart Association Healthcare BLS Certification
Current Advanced Cardiac Life Support (ACLS) certification or
within six months of hire
CCRN (Certification in Adult Critical Care) RN preferred
IV competency must be attained within four months, training is
available.
